What are the responsibilities and job description for the Short Term Respite Mentor position at Gulf Coast Social Services?
Our agency is seeking Youth Respite Staff to provide brief respite for youth with emotional or behavioral disorders in the community (parks, libraries, recreational outings) or in the youth’s home. The Short Term Respite program is designed to give the primary caregivers of youth with emotional, mental or behavioral disorders brief periods of respite (3 – 4 hours) in order for the caregiver to relax, rejuvenate, or attend to personal needs. Services are usually delivered after school hours and weekends. All Youth Respite Staff receive paid training, including CPR/First Aid.
The position requires a High School Diploma, GED, or trade school diploma in the area of human services. Preferred: a minimum of one (1) year experience with children who have emotional or behavioral disorders and working in human services, child care, education or a related field.
Applicant must pass a drug screen, Criminal Record Background Check and LA Motor Vehicle Record Check, must have a valid driver’s license consistent with Louisiana law, current auto liability insurance, and have access to a reliable vehicle in a safe operating condition with current inspection stickers.
